Revealed: Strategic Growth Insights in the Ball Screw Market Through 2035
The ball screw market is witnessing a paradigm shift, with the anticipated market size projected to reach USD 59.58 billion by 2035, growing at a robust CAGR of 10.33%. This growth trajectory is fueled by significant technological advancements and increasing demand for automation across various sectors. According to a report from Market Research Future, the market was valued at USD 20.2 billion in 2024, showcasing an upward trend as industries adapt to evolving technological landscapes. The precision of ball screws is increasingly becoming critical in modern applications, particularly within linear motion systems, denoting their importance in manufacturing processes.
Key industry participants such as THK (JP), NSK (JP), Bosch Rexroth (DE), Koyo (JP), Parker Hannifin (US), Schaeffler (DE), Hiwin (TW), Tsubaki (JP), and SKF (SE) are at the forefront of this burgeoning market. Their contributions to the development of precision ball screws underscore the importance of innovation in enhancing product offerings. The current state of the market reveals strong growth in North America, attributed to robust industrial activities. Meanwhile, the Asia-Pacific region is rapidly emerging as a leader, reflecting significant investments in manufacturing and technological development. Several driving factors are propelling the ball screw market forward, including the escalating need for automation within industries such as automotive and aerospace. With electric vehicles gaining traction, the requirement for high-precision components is more critical than ever. The aerospace sector alone is experiencing a 15% annual increase in demand, further validating the relevance of ball screws in this context. However, manufacturers face challenges, such as fluctuating material costs and the pressing need for precision, which can hinder growth. Despite these challenges, significant investments in renewable energy projects are expected to stimulate continued demand for ball screws, reflecting a 30% growth rate.
In terms of geographic dynamics, North America stands as the leading market for ball screws, propelled by rapid industrial advancements. The aerospace and automotive sectors are particularly prominent in this region, where the demand for high-performance components remains high. Conversely, the Asia-Pacific region is on a fast track to growth, propelled by substantial investments in manufacturing capabilities. The segment of ball screws exceeding 50 mm is particularly notable for its rapid expansion, reflecting a growing preference for larger components driven by automation needs.
